From 45a3c2d197de018e1b35b32c3b082949bdc24694 Mon Sep 17 00:00:00 2001 From: Valentine Burley Date: Tue, 28 May 2024 18:43:12 +0200 Subject: [PATCH] tu: Rename tu_query.cc/h to tu_query_pool.cc/h Match the structure of the common Vulkan runtime and NVK. Additionally update a comment to reflect the current state. Signed-off-by: Valentine Burley Part-of: --- src/freedreno/vulkan/meson.build | 2 +- src/freedreno/vulkan/tu_device.cc | 2 +- src/freedreno/vulkan/{tu_query.cc => tu_query_pool.cc} | 5 +++-- src/freedreno/vulkan/{tu_query.h => tu_query_pool.h} | 6 +++--- src/freedreno/vulkan/tu_rmv.cc | 2 +- 5 files changed, 9 insertions(+), 8 deletions(-) rename src/freedreno/vulkan/{tu_query.cc => tu_query_pool.cc} (99%) rename src/freedreno/vulkan/{tu_query.h => tu_query_pool.h} (93%) diff --git a/src/freedreno/vulkan/meson.build b/src/freedreno/vulkan/meson.build index b648ff16c9a..55ba0039bbe 100644 --- a/src/freedreno/vulkan/meson.build +++ b/src/freedreno/vulkan/meson.build @@ -39,7 +39,7 @@ libtu_files = files( 'tu_pass.cc', 'tu_pipeline.cc', 'tu_sampler.cc', - 'tu_query.cc', + 'tu_query_pool.cc', 'tu_rmv.cc', 'tu_shader.cc', 'tu_suballoc.cc', diff --git a/src/freedreno/vulkan/tu_device.cc b/src/freedreno/vulkan/tu_device.cc index 86644c20451..f8569b4f5a8 100644 --- a/src/freedreno/vulkan/tu_device.cc +++ b/src/freedreno/vulkan/tu_device.cc @@ -38,7 +38,7 @@ #include "tu_dynamic_rendering.h" #include "tu_image.h" #include "tu_pass.h" -#include "tu_query.h" +#include "tu_query_pool.h" #include "tu_rmv.h" #include "tu_tracepoints.h" #include "tu_wsi.h" diff --git a/src/freedreno/vulkan/tu_query.cc b/src/freedreno/vulkan/tu_query_pool.cc similarity index 99% rename from src/freedreno/vulkan/tu_query.cc rename to src/freedreno/vulkan/tu_query_pool.cc index f92e688207d..76ce6aed7a2 100644 --- a/src/freedreno/vulkan/tu_query.cc +++ b/src/freedreno/vulkan/tu_query_pool.cc @@ -6,7 +6,7 @@ * Copyright © 2015 Intel Corporation */ -#include "tu_query.h" +#include "tu_query_pool.h" #include @@ -989,7 +989,8 @@ emit_begin_perf_query(struct tu_cmd_buffer *cmdbuf, * See emit_perfcntrs_pass_start. * 2) Pick the right cs setting proper pass index to the reg and prepend * it to the command buffer at each submit time. - * See tu_QueueSubmit in tu_drm.c + * See tu_queue_build_msm_gem_submit_cmds in tu_knl_drm_msm.cc and + * tu_knl_drm_virtio.cc and kgsl_queue_submit in tu_knl_kgsl.cc * 3) If the pass index in the reg is true, then executes the command * stream below CP_COND_REG_EXEC. */ diff --git a/src/freedreno/vulkan/tu_query.h b/src/freedreno/vulkan/tu_query_pool.h similarity index 93% rename from src/freedreno/vulkan/tu_query.h rename to src/freedreno/vulkan/tu_query_pool.h index a56d4eeb19d..a9e43f199ab 100644 --- a/src/freedreno/vulkan/tu_query.h +++ b/src/freedreno/vulkan/tu_query_pool.h @@ -7,8 +7,8 @@ * Copyright © 2015 Intel Corporation */ -#ifndef TU_QUERY_H -#define TU_QUERY_H +#ifndef TU_QUERY_POOL_H +#define TU_QUERY_POOL_H #include "tu_common.h" @@ -42,4 +42,4 @@ struct tu_query_pool VK_DEFINE_NONDISP_HANDLE_CASTS(tu_query_pool, base, VkQueryPool, VK_OBJECT_TYPE_QUERY_POOL) -#endif /* TU_QUERY_H */ +#endif /* TU_QUERY_POOL_H */ diff --git a/src/freedreno/vulkan/tu_rmv.cc b/src/freedreno/vulkan/tu_rmv.cc index de54b14954e..3cecf923e86 100644 --- a/src/freedreno/vulkan/tu_rmv.cc +++ b/src/freedreno/vulkan/tu_rmv.cc @@ -11,7 +11,7 @@ #include "tu_device.h" #include "tu_event.h" #include "tu_image.h" -#include "tu_query.h" +#include "tu_query_pool.h" #include